Output 27bd8327e3d126a7c068f3c03817b08d960539888eb80fd8e1ff2f266411298e:59

value
18699427
script pubkey
OP_HASH160 OP_PUSHBYTES_20 596bb82c73791b665bb74756d5c1321f4a344829 OP_EQUAL
address
39qq76PdDTMvHKt7CFve4Fuj2RBW3hrLpE
transaction
27bd8327e3d126a7c068f3c03817b08d960539888eb80fd8e1ff2f266411298e
spent
false

1 Sat Range